Hello and welcome to our comprehensive guide on Murach’s SQL Server 2019 for Developers. If you’re a software developer looking to master SQL Server, then you’ve come to the right place. In this article, we will be providing you with a detailed overview of this powerful server database and how you can use it to develop highly efficient software.
What is Murach’s SQL Server 2019 for Developers?
Murach’s SQL Server 2019 for Developers is a comprehensive guidebook that provides developers with a step-by-step approach to mastering SQL Server. The book covers everything from designing and implementing databases to developing complex queries and managing transactions. It is written by Joel Murach, a seasoned software developer with over 30 years of experience in the field.
Who should read this book?
This book is ideal for anyone who wants to learn how to develop software using SQL Server. It is specifically designed for software developers, web developers, and database administrators who want to gain a deeper understanding of SQL Server and how to use it to create efficient software.
What are the benefits of using Murach’s SQL Server 2019 for Developers?
There are several benefits to using Murach’s SQL Server 2019 for Developers, including:
|Comprehensive Coverage||The book covers everything from database design to advanced query techniques.|
|Accessible Language||The book uses simple language that is easy to understand, even for beginners.|
|Real-World Examples||The book provides numerous real-world examples that demonstrate how to apply SQL Server to solve practical problems.|
|Step-by-Step Approach||The book provides clear, step-by-step instructions that guide you through the process of developing software using SQL Server.|
What’s Inside Murach’s SQL Server 2019 for Developers?
The book is divided into 5 main sections:
Section 1: Introduction to SQL Server
This section provides an introduction to SQL Server and covers the basics of database design, including creating tables, defining relationships, and setting up constraints. It also covers the basics of querying databases using SQL and introduces the basic concepts of transaction management.
Section 2: Advanced SQL Techniques
This section covers advanced SQL techniques, including subqueries, joins, unions, and set operators. It also covers how to use SQL Server’s built-in functions, create views, and work with stored procedures and triggers.
Section 3: Data Access with ADO.NET
This section covers how to create data access components using ADO.NET and how to use them in your applications. It also covers how to work with data in disconnected mode, use the LINQ to SQL ORM, and work with XML data.
Section 4: Working with SQL Server Data Services
This section covers how to work with SQL Server Data Services (SSDS), a cloud-based data storage and query service. It covers how to create databases in SSDS, work with data in SSDS, and use SQL Server Integration Services (SSIS) to migrate data to and from SSDS.
Section 5: Advanced SQL Server Topics
This section covers advanced topics such as performance tuning, replication, and security. It also covers how to use SQL Server Reporting Services (SSRS) to create reports and how to use SQL Server Analysis Services (SSAS) to perform data analysis.
Frequently Asked Questions
Is Murach’s SQL Server 2019 for Developers suitable for beginners?
Yes, this book is suitable for beginners as it provides a step-by-step approach to learning SQL Server. The book covers everything from the basics of database design to advanced query techniques, making it suitable for developers of all skill levels.
Is the content of Murach’s SQL Server 2019 for Developers up-to-date?
Yes, the book covers the latest version of SQL Server, which is version 2019.
What programming languages can be used to work with SQL Server?
You can use a variety of programming languages to work with SQL Server, including C#, VB.NET, Java, and Python. You can use these languages to write code that interacts with SQL Server using ADO.NET or other APIs.
Is there a digital version of Murach’s SQL Server 2019 for Developers available?
Yes, there is a digital version of the book available that you can purchase from the publisher’s website or from online booksellers such as Amazon.
How long does it take to read Murach’s SQL Server 2019 for Developers?
The length of time it takes to read the book depends on your reading speed and how much time you have to dedicate to reading. However, on average, it takes about 30 hours to read the book cover to cover.
Overall, Murach’s SQL Server 2019 for Developers is an excellent resource for developers looking to master SQL Server. The comprehensive coverage, accessible language, and real-world examples make it an ideal choice for both beginner and experienced developers. Whether you’re developing software for a small business or a large enterprise, this book will provide you with the knowledge and skills you need to succeed.